Output 3665ae422594ecd11ab1962db577614456f2d70aaa0ae94240c1f2a10438e0b0:14

value
2650413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a69a7f5e90eb9b4d30b59b5e9245c841dd2b23 OP_EQUAL
address
3NuAGs1Ckv1UTJAHu1yo5gDVhZ2ov4Y5TE
transaction
3665ae422594ecd11ab1962db577614456f2d70aaa0ae94240c1f2a10438e0b0
spent
true